Called and sent…

Now the word of the LORD came to me, saying, “Before I formed you in the womb I knew you,
and before you were born I consecrated you; I appointed you a prophet to the nations.”
Then I said, “Ah, Lord GOD! Behold, I do not know how to speak, for I am only a youth.” But the LORD said to me, “Do not say, ‘I am only a youth’; for to all to whom I send you, you shall go, and whatever I command you, you shall speak. Do not be afraid of them, for I am with you to deliver you, declares the LORD.”
Then the LORD put out his hand and touched my mouth. And the LORD said to me, “Behold, I have put my words in your mouth. See, I have set you this day over nations and over kingdoms, to pluck up and to break down, to destroy and to overthrow, to build and to plant.” (Jeremiah 1:4-10 ESV)

Have you ever been called and sent to do something?

That of course is a trick question. I believe all of us are called and sent. I was called to be pastor in Northwestern Ohio, and then in Southwest Texas. I am currently waiting my next call, but while I wait for the official piece of paper and the documentation of a congregational call, I live out the other calls God has given me.

You see I am a husband for 16 years now and I have a responsibility to my wife, to help her and honor her and be with her in good and bad, to be a companion for her for the journey we are on. I am also a father and so I have to be there for my children and honor them and help them grow up and be the people God has created them to be.

I also have this blog which has followers. I have a call to all of you who read this, to be a guide or a stimulus. To help you engage with the God who loves you and wants a deeper relationship with you.

We are all called, and sent. We have been given gifts by God to use in the world and to help our brothers and sisters draw closer to God and to help those who may not yet have that relationship.

Jeremiah tried to get out of the call, much like many of the pastors I know, we run from God trying to make excuses. Jeremiah was young and he thought he was not able to speak. But God told him, “I have known you since before you were a twinkle in the eye of your mother, I am the one who knit you together in your mother’s womb, I know all about you, your strengths that you deny, your weaknesses that you brush to the side. I know who you are and what you are capable of, and I will be with you.” Then God touched his mouth and said, “I have given you the words to speak, so do not fear what to say, but know that my Spirit is with you and will give you the right words to say.” And just like God did this to Jeremiah He does it to you!

God loves you and wants to see you use the gifts He has given you in His kingdom here on earth. So go and do what He has called and sent you to do, and do not fear, for He is always with you.
